Tencent, the operator of WeChat which has more than 100 million registered users outside of China and a widely used integrated Internet portals with messaging, entertainment, lifestyle and shopping apps and games, has selected Syniverse Enterprise Messaging Service to authenticate global end users of Tencent’s WeChat app. Syniverse Enterprise Messaging Service will deliver a one-time verification code via SMS when an end user registers with the WeChat app over his or her mobile phone. The one-time code will be delivered directly to the end user with low processing latency, subsequently allowing the user to complete the registration and activate the app.
